Upgrading Drives on Snap Server 410
I have a Snap Server 410 running Guardian OS 4.2.054. It has 4 500GB drives and works just fine. I am looking to upgrade the drives to 1TB drives. I have tried a few suggestions mentioned on a few other threads with no luck. I'm hoping someone else has done the same to theirs and can walk me through what to do.
Try #1 - hot swapping the drives for new ones. and rebuilding the raid array. result #1 - No go. Try #2 - Remove the raid set on the original drives. Leave drive 1 in and booting to just the 1 drive and adding a 1TB Drive to drive slot 2. Letting it replicate the OS to drive #2. Shutting down and move drive 2 to drive slot 1. Booting up. Result #2 - No go. Try #3 - Ghosting a copy of drive #1 (original 500GB boot drive) onto the 1TB drive. Result #3 - No go. Any help is greatly appreciated. I've also heard that the replacement drives need to be clean (no partition info, or data), aka zero filled, to work. Is that true? Re: Upgrading Drives on Snap Server 410
This has come up before. The end user ended up getting a BIOS upgraded before it worked with the 1T drives.
